Burnside, PA vs Glen Osborne, PA
The cost of living difference between Burnside, PA and Glen Osborne, PA is dramatic. Burnside is 36.4% cheaper than Glen Osborne,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Burnside has a cost index of 78 while Glen Osborne sits at 123,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Burnside are $61,700 compared to $484,200 in Glen Osborne, a 87% gap.
Median household income in Burnside is $43,750 compared to $128,333 in Glen Osborne (-65.9%). While Glen Osborne is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
